Output ed136f65e64514f7f3e3ffc3e23f05b4785518e82584a152940e8eb544517911:0

value
29593000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0fb84fc3e69e4ad92efa2d7896947bf8c4517d9 OP_EQUAL
address
MVsMiMBzH5zZA6huEKSPN9iJuJ8hSb2V7S
transaction
ed136f65e64514f7f3e3ffc3e23f05b4785518e82584a152940e8eb544517911
spent
true